开发者社区 > 云原生 > 云消息队列 > 正文

EMR版的kafka和消息队列版kafka有什么区别?

阿里云可用的kafka好像有两个版本,一个在EMR下面,一个是消息队列版的kafak。 EMR版的Kafka和消息队列版的Kafka都是managed service那这两者用起来有什么区别呢? 消息队列版的kafka好像有阿里自己的server side改动在里面?所以EMR版的kafka跑的是开源版的还是阿里自己版的呢? 两者的best practice是不是也不太一样?

展开
收起
游客znybgvady2b2u 2020-04-15 05:05:00 1557 0
2 条回答
写回答
取消 提交回答
  • 直接用这个吧,专业的KAFKA 产品 https://www.aliyun.com/product/kafka?spm=5176.234368.J_8058803260.387.64c1db25UHD9J1

    2021-03-19 22:34:38
    赞同 展开评论 打赏
    1. ActiveMQ/ApolloMQ   优点:牌消息队列使用Java语言编写来JMS支持采用线程并发资源消耗比较主语言Java重点考虑   缺点:由于历史悠久历史包袱较版自本更新缓慢集群模式需要依赖Zookeeper实现新架构产品命名Apollo号称代ActiveMQ目前案例较少      2. RocketMQ/Kafka   优点:专海量消息传递打造主张使用拉模式集群、HA、负载均衡支持说句适合适合看没量   缺点百:所谓鱼熊掌兼放弃些消息间度件灵性使用场景较窄需关问注业务模式否契合否则山寨变相使用别扭除外RocketMQ没.NET客户端用RocketMQ身名门使用者态较毕竟消息量能达种体量公司直接购买答阿云消息服务Kafka态完善其代码用Scala语言写靠性比RocketMQ低些      3. RabbitMQ   优点:态丰富使用者众前面踩坑AMQP协议领导实现支持种场景淘宝MySQL集群内部使用进行通讯OpenStack源云平台通信组件先金融行业运用   缺点:Erlang代码Hold住? 虽Erlang集群化RabbitMQ高用面做起特别应手别相信广告
    2020-04-15 22:25:35
    赞同 展开评论 打赏

涵盖 RocketMQ、Kafka、RabbitMQ、MQTT、轻量消息队列(原MNS) 的消息队列产品体系,全系产品 Serverless 化。RocketMQ 一站式学习:https://rocketmq.io/

相关产品

  • 云消息队列 Kafka 版
  • 相关电子书

    更多
    生命密码-基因数据的EMR实践 立即下载
    超大规模机器学习在EMR的实践 立即下载
    EMR弹性低成本离线大数据分析最佳实践 立即下载